Second Soyuz Springs a Leak, Astronauts Caught On ISS For An Additional Month


Russia’s house company will maintain off returning three astronauts from the Worldwide House Station as it really works with NASA to research a coolant leak difficulty that impacted an uncrewed freighter spacecraft final weekend. The Register studies: The Progress MS-21 — also referred to as the Progress 82 spacecraft — arrived on the floating house lab in October 2022 carrying water and different provides. After months of being docked to the station’s Poisk module, the car abruptly started spewing liquid coolant. On February 11, engineers on the Russian Mission Management Middle detected a drop in strain inside its coolant loop, however the station and the crew onboard are protected.

The Progress 82 spacecraft is at present being crammed with trash and is scheduled to undock on February 17 and be disposed of over the Pacific Ocean. It started leaking coolant simply because the Russian uncrewed Progress 83 cargo spacecraft efficiently docked with the station’s Zvezda service module. NASA and Roscosmos at the moment are investigating the coolant glitch on Progress 82 as it is the second Soyuz incident of late after the Soyuz MS-22 started leaking in December. It isn’t clear what might need brought on that malfunction, though one risk that has been floated is {that a} micrometeoroid pierced an exterior radiator.

Yury Borisov, Roscosmos’s director normal, stated cosmonauts Sergey Prokopyev and Dmitry Petelin, in addition to NASA astronaut Frank Rubio, should stay onboard till March on the earliest whereas officers look at the coolant loop’s depressurization, in response to Reuters. Their house ferry had been because of launch on February 20 however that has been pushed again to March 10 on the earliest. “Officers are monitoring all Worldwide House Station methods and will not be monitoring some other points,” NASA concluded.
